With the Expansion Draft on the tip of everyone’s tongues right now the intrepid trio chatted with George Kingston this week – Head Coach of the San Jose Sharks when they broke into the NHL in 1991 as well as Assistant Coach of the Expansion Atlanta Thrashers when they joined the league in 1997.
Coaching brand new teams requires a special disposition and double helping of patience and George Kingston fits that billing to a tee. Kingston also discussed his time helping Norway build it’s Ice Hockey program and now works with the Canadian Sledge Hockey program.
